## Service Accounts: ProctorQueue

External plugins that enqueue exam-proctoring sessions must authenticate through the ProctorQueue service account rather than a personal login. The account grants enqueue, peek, and cancel permissions only; session recordings are out of scope. Rate limits apply per plugin, not per account. Register your plugin name in the Vexler developer portal before first use. For sandbox testing against the staging queue, use the key below.

gateway credential: vxb3-o9a

# Loyalty Programme Overhaul — Managers Only

Heads up, everyone: the old Starpoints scheme is being retired and replaced by the new Orbit Rewards tiers this autumn. Branch managers should start briefing floor staff next month — training packs are coming from Head Office in Calder Row. Expect a few grumbles from long-time members about point conversion, so keep the FAQ handy. One bit of background you shouldn't share beyond this page sits just below.

management briefing: Only 33 of the 504 pilot accounts renewed Holox, so a churn review is set for August 1. Fenysix Logistics is in early talks to buy Zoroxix Group for about $459.9 million.

Driftgate performs zero-downtime schema migrations using an expand-contract flow: new columns are added behind compatibility views, dual writes run for one release cycle, then old columns are dropped. For review purposes, note that migrations never execute from developer machines; they run only inside the Quillmark deploy pipeline, and each step is logged to an append-only audit stream. The migration runner reads its configuration from a mounted .env file. Its connection to the primary database is authenticated by the entry that follows.

secret setting of fawig-tawip: RELAY_SECRET3=e04

**CI note — ProfileHive shard migration jobs**

Heads up, support folks: the shard-split jobs for the ProfileHive user store keep going red in CI, but it's usually not a real failure — the rebalance step just takes longer than the default timeout on big fixtures. If a customer asks, migrations are fine. Only escalate if the job fails on the build carrying the token below.

build token for yaduf-tagug: htk4_0d28